Job Description
The Driver provides the residents transportation with the highest level of care to scheduled events in the surrounding community.
· Transports residents, staff, volunteers, and others to scheduled events.
· Coordinates transportation services with appropriate staff members.
· Assists residents in and out of the vehicle, using proper safety procedures.
· Operates mechanical lift as required for wheelchair bound residents.
· Complies with traffic regulations to operate vehicle in a safe and courteous manner.
· Follows written and verbal protocol before leaving community with residents.
· Monitors and reports necessary mechanical maintenance of vehicle.
· Inspects and maintains vehicle supplies and equipment.
· Maintain vehicle logs as required.
· Attend mandatory staff meetings and ongoing in-service opportunities. Annual requirements for continuing education must be met.
· Read, understand, and follow all policies and procedures.
